For what it's worth, I'm working from a paper David Hays & I did on the
brain some 15 years ago (& which is available at my website). We were much
influenced by Karl Pribram (neural holography), Warren McCulloch
(motivation & emotion & the concept of mode), William Powers (control
theory), Harry Jerrison (phylogenetic development), Roman Jakobson
(language) & others. I don't think there is any brain model which is so
well established that one can take it for granted.
